Top 5 Wellness Apps Performance in Panama Q4 2023
Discover the performance trends of the top 5 wellness apps in Panama during Q4 2023, with insights into downloads, revenue, and active users.
During the fourth quarter of 2023, the wellness app market in Panama saw varying performance trends across the top 5 applications, according to data from Sensor Tower.
Calm experienced a fluctuating revenue trend, peaking at $552 in mid-October and closing the quarter with $411 in the final week of December. Downloads spiked at 360 in early October but generally remained below 100 for most of the quarter. Weekly active users showed some variability, starting at 2.8K in late September, peaking at 3.7K in early October, and ending at 2.8K in the last week of December.
Headspace: Sleep & Meditation had relatively stable revenue, with a notable peak at $390 in mid-November and a final week spike to $300. Downloads saw a significant increase to 264 in early October but generally hovered around 30-60 for the rest of the quarter. The app's weekly active users showed a downward trend from 811 in early October to 405 by the end of December.
ShutEye®: Sleep Tracker, Sound had a strong revenue performance, reaching $383 in early December and maintaining over $300 in the subsequent weeks. Downloads were highest in the last week of December at 1.7K, with consistent figures around 200-300 for most of the quarter. Weekly active users saw a dramatic increase, peaking at 1.7K in the final week of December.
Me+ Daily Routine Planner demonstrated significant download activity, peaking at 772 in early November and closing the quarter with 628 downloads. Revenue showed a peak of $278 in late October, with fluctuations throughout the quarter. Weekly active users steadily increased from 1K in late September to 1.5K by the end of December.
Mindvalley: Self Improvement had modest revenue figures, with notable peaks at $578 in late November and $341 in early November. Downloads were minimal, with a peak of 21 in the final week of December.
